It’s all fine and good to spend the day dreaming over stilettos with backbreaking heels and platforms as tall as my pinkie finger, but when it comes down to what shoes a woman will put on every morning to start the day, the vast majority aren’t reaching for a footwear fantasy.
That doesn’t mean that women who need wearable, walkable daytime shoes don’t want something attractive and luxurious – just the opposite. One of the most difficult, if not the most difficult, task in shoemaking is trying to make fashion and function intersect in the same shoe, and many designers abandoned the pursuit long ago. If you still want a cute boot that allows you to walk around the mall for hours once the weather turns cold, may I suggest the Chie Mihara Amanecer Shearling Boots.
The boots have a 3.5 inch heel and a 3/4 inch covered platform, which means that the total rise of the heels is less than three inches. Not only that, but the heel is sturdy and wide to give you lots of support while you’re traipsing around wherever it is you wish to traipse. The grey color will look great layered over dark indigo denim, but if you wish to go tights-only, there’s sheering inside to keep your legs warm. This pair may not appeal to people who only wear sky-high heels, but that just means there’s more for the rest of us. Fun fact: “amanecer” means roughly “to break dawn” to Spanish.
